<p>This study aimed to evaluate the indications and common findings of fetal echocardiography at a tertiary care center in Saudi Arabia, as well as identify factors associated with abnormal findings. We conducted a retrospective analysis of fetal echocardiograms performed over five years at a high-volume referral center. Indications were categorized as maternal factors (e.g., diabetes, family history of CHD) or fetal factors (e.g., abnormal ultrasound, extracardiac anomalies). These factors were also evaluated using null hypothesis significance testing to assess their association with abnormal outcomes. Among 968 referrals, fetal indications (38%),was the most common reason for echocardiography referral, followed by maternal conditions (25%). These indications were also associated with abnormal echocardiography findings (<i>p</i> &lt; 0.001). Of the abnormal findings, the most prevalent CHD subtypes were complex anomalies (24.3%) and ventricular septal defects (16.1%).&#xa0;In this study population, being indicated for fetal anomalies predicted abnormal echocardiography findings, supporting their prioritization in referral guidelines. Maternal factors had a less pronounced value, suggesting opportunities to refine screening criteria. These findings highlight the need for region-specific protocols to improve CHD detection in Arab populations.</p>
